Overview of Acadia University

Acadia University, officially established in 1838, is one of Canada’s oldest and most respected liberal arts institutions. Situated in Wolfville, Nova Scotia, Acadia operates as a primarily public, teaching-focused university with a well-regarded tradition of undergraduate education. Home to approximately 4,000 students and supported by over 200 faculty members, the university features a picturesque single campus highlighted by historic red-brick architecture. Acadia’s comprehensive approach emphasizes both academic rigor and student engagement, positioning it as a leading institution in Atlantic Canada and garnering recognition at both the national and international levels.
